The Effect of Emotional Context on Large Language Models' Endorsement of Premature Decisions: Comparing Emotional Vulnerability Across Six Commercial Models
Publisher summary· verbatim
arXiv:2608.27465v1 Announce Type: new Abstract: As large language models (LLMs) are increasingly used for everyday decision-making advice, whether a model shifts the direction of its advice according to the user's emotional state has become an important safety problem.
